探索 JavaScript 数组的深入解析260


简介

在 JavaScript 中,数组是一种数据结构,它可以存储一系列有序的值。数组是 JavaScript 编程中一个非常重要的概念,用于组织和操作数据。本文将深入探讨 JavaScript 数组,覆盖其创建、操作和一些高级用法,以帮助您充分利用其功能。

创建数组

要创建数组,可以使用以下两种方法之一:
数组字面量:指定元素值并用方括号 [] 括起来,如:const myArray = [1, 2, 3];
数组构造函数:使用 new Array() 构造函数,并指定元素值作为参数,如:const myArray = new Array(1, 2, 3);

访问数组元素

可以使用两种方式访问数组元素:
使用索引:通过指定元素的索引号(从 0 开始)来访问,如:myArray[0] // 返回 1
使用下标:与索引类似,使用下标属性来访问,如:myArray.1 // 返回 2

数组操作

JavaScript 提供了各种用于操作数组的方法,包括:
添加元素: push()、unshift()
删除元素: pop()、shift()
修改元素: 直接赋值,如:myArray[0] = 4
查找元素: indexOf()、lastIndexOf()
合并数组: concat()

数组遍历

可以使用以下方法遍历数组:
for 循环: for (let i = 0; i < ; i++) {}
forEach(): ((element, index) => {})
map(): ((element, index) => {})


高级用法

JavaScript 数组还有一些高级用法,例如:
多维数组: 可以创建嵌套数组,创建一个多维结构
冻结数组: 使用 () 冻结数组,使其不可变
扩展运算符: 使用 ... 运算符将数组元素扩展到另一个数组中
解构数组: 使用解构赋值将数组元素分配给变量

应用案例

JavaScript 数组广泛用于各种应用程序中,包括:
存储用户数据(例如,购物车中的商品列表)
管理表单数据(例如,输入框中的值列表)
创建动态内容(例如,基于数组元素生成 HTML 列表)
执行算法和数据操作(例如,排序、过滤)


JavaScript 数组是 JavaScript 编程中一个功能强大的数据结构,用于组织和操作数据。通过理解本文介绍的概念和技术,您可以有效利用数组来构建复杂和动态的应用程序。花时间深入理解数组的用法及其高级功能,将使您成为一名更熟练和高效的 JavaScript 开发人员。

2024-12-10


上一篇:JavaScript 按钮:揭秘按钮功能和自定义技巧

下一篇:JavaScript 中的对象